Article title: Nodal lymphatic mapping in 22 dogs bearing solid malignant tumors and enlarged regional lymph nodes: a descriptive study (2022-2025).

Gariboldi EM, Ubiali A, Ferrari R, Auletta L, De Zani D, Ferrari F, Brioschi FA, Roccabianca P, Giudice C, Grieco V, Recordati C, Stefanello D · Veterinary Journal · 20 March 2026

Clinical bottom line

SLN mapping in dogs with enlarged regional lymph nodes identifies additional metastatic sites missed by palpation alone.

Summary

This descriptive study evaluated sentinel lymph node (SLN) mapping in 22 dogs with solid malignant tumors and enlarged regional lymph nodes (eRLN) using lymphoscintigraphy and/or near-infrared fluorescence imaging. Two distinct patterns of nodal tracer distribution were observed: Pattern 1 (41% of cases) identified only the eRLN, while Pattern 2 (59%) identified additional non-palpable, normal-sized SLNs either within the same lymphocentrum (25%) or different lymphocentra (75%). Notably, 54% of these adjunctive non-palpable SLNs contained metastatic disease. In three cases, eRLNs showed incomplete or absent tracer uptake, with tracers rerouting to normal-sized nodes that became neo-SLNs. The findings demonstrate that neoplastic or inflammatory processes can significantly alter lymphatic drainage patterns. The authors conclude that comprehensive SLN mapping should be performed in dogs with eRLN rather than limiting surgical intervention to enlarged nodes alone, as this approach may prevent missing microscopic metastatic disease in additional sentinel lymph nodes.
